About Our Ingredients

Health Garden’s stevia is a unique blend of all-natural erythritol and a high quality, plant-based stevia. Erythritol is a type of carbohydrate called sugar alcohol made of all-natural, non-GMO corn. Packed with antioxidants and nutrients, stevia also boasts a delicious sweetness.

Health Garden’s allulose sweetener is made of all-natural, non-GMO corn.

Allulose is a naturally-occurring, low-energy, monosaccharide sugar found in several fruits and vegetables, including jackfruit, kiwi, figs, and raisins. Allulose is not a sugar alcohol.

How to Use

Allulose is unique among sugar substitutes because it caramelizes just like sugar, making it the perfect choice for sauces and glazes!

Due to its ability to dissolve quickly and easily, stevia is recommended for use in beverages and liquids. Add stevia to your favorite hot drinks, such as coffee, tea or hot chocolate, or use stevia in cold drinks, like lemonade, cocktails, and sparkling water.

Stevia can also be added to smoothies, yogurts, homemade sauces, marinades, jams, and salad dressings. Try it in a variety of foods until you discover what works for you!
